HAT-TRICKS from Michael Cox and Phil Legace propelled leaders Swindon Spitfires to a 13-1 rout over R&D United in Division One.

Seven other players got in on the goal action as Barry Winslow’s side kept their five-point cushion at the summit.

In contrast, second-placed Swindon Centurians were made to work for their 4-3 win at Morris Street.

A brace from Gareth Walton added to strikes from Paul Aust and Seth Palmer to cancel out a Robert Walker brace and Lee Hollamby goal for the hosts.

A double from Nick Salter secured Chiseldon a 2-1 victory over Moredon, with Steve Nicholls netting for the visitors.

In the only other game in the second tier, Colin Cochrane put Bassett Bulldogs in front against Core Construction from the penalty spot, before Ricardo Serrature doubled the visitors’ lead.

Anthony Jones reduced the deficit before half-time before Cochrane scored his second after the break to wrap up the 3-1 success.

Meanwhile, there were only two games in the Premier Division after second-placed Avtar saw they game with Village Inn postponed.

Third-placed Shield & Dagger left it late to complete a 2-1 victory over Old Town United courtesy of a strike from defender Tom Elliott.

KS Miltax could not win their first game since January as they fell to a 3-2 defeat away to second-from-bottom DJC Marlborough.
